  NHTSA Recall 01V189006

NHTSA Campaign Id 01V189006; Date: Aug. 21, 2001

When the valve sticks open, it can result in a total loss of air from either the service or the park brake system. The driver may lose braking ability under a service application, possibly resulting in a vehicle crash.

icon3 Recall Summary:

Vehicle description: heavy duty trucks built with a steerable auxiliary axle and equipped with certain meritor-wabco brake system two and four port relay valves. The valve may stick open when a high-pressure application is released.

icon2 How to Fix:

Dealers will replace these valves. Owner notification began August 31, 2001. Owners who take their vehicles to an authorized dealer on an agreed upon service date and do not receive the free remedy within a reasonable time should contact Volvo trucks at 1-800-528-6586 or meritor wabco at 800-535-5560.
